2025年环形队列的实现(环形队列原理)

环形队列的实现(环形队列原理)嵌入式环形队列 消息队列 存储结构 固定大小的数组 通过头尾指针实现环形存储 动态或静态分配的缓冲区 支持更复杂的数据结构和元数据 数据组织 简单 仅存储数据本身 复杂 每个消息可能包含数据 长度 优先级等元信息 队列管理 侧重于队列的满空判断 循环使用空间 侧重于消息的同步控制 并发访问 消息优先级等 应用场景 适用于资源受限的嵌入式系统 如 UART CAN 等通信协议的数据缓存

大家好,我是讯享网,很高兴认识大家。

 嵌入式环形队列 消息队列 存储结构 固定大小的数组,通过头尾指针实现环形存储 动态或静态分配的缓冲区,支持更复杂的数据结构和元数据 数据组织 简单,仅存储数据本身 复杂,每个消息可能包含数据、长度、优先级等元信息 队列管理 侧重于队列的满空判断、循环使用空间 侧重于消息的同步控制、并发访问、消息优先级等 应用场景 适用于资源受限的嵌入式系统,如UART、CAN等通信协议的数据缓存 适用于需要异步处理、任务调度、网络通信等复杂场景 扩展性 扩展性有限,受限于固定大小的数组 扩展性好,可以通过动态分配缓冲区来适应不同规模的数据传输 RTOS依赖 相对独立,不直接依赖于RTOS 通常与RTOS结合使用,以充分利用RTOS的同步和调度机制


讯享网

小讯
上一篇 2025-05-16 07:12
下一篇 2025-06-16 14:25

相关推荐

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容,请联系我们,一经查实,本站将立刻删除。
如需转载请保留出处:https://51itzy.com/kjqy/137296.html